# frozen_string_literal: true
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
module Gitlab
 | 
						|
  module ExceptionLogFormatter
 | 
						|
    class << self
 | 
						|
      def format!(exception, payload)
 | 
						|
        return unless exception
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
        # Elasticsearch/Fluentd don't handle nested structures well.
 | 
						|
        # Use periods to flatten the fields.
 | 
						|
        payload.merge!(
 | 
						|
          'exception.class' => exception.class.name,
 | 
						|
          'exception.message' => sanitize_message(exception)
 | 
						|
        )
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
        if exception.backtrace
 | 
						|
          payload['exception.backtrace'] = Rails.backtrace_cleaner.clean(exception.backtrace)
 | 
						|
        end
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
        if exception.cause
 | 
						|
          payload['exception.cause_class'] = exception.cause.class.name
 | 
						|
        end
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
        if gitaly_metadata = find_gitaly_metadata(exception)
 | 
						|
          payload['exception.gitaly'] = gitaly_metadata.to_s
 | 
						|
        end
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
        if sql = find_sql(exception)
 | 
						|
          payload['exception.sql'] = sql
 | 
						|
        end
 | 
						|
      end
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
      def find_sql(exception)
 | 
						|
        if exception.is_a?(ActiveRecord::StatementInvalid)
 | 
						|
          # StatementInvalid may be caused by a statement timeout or a bad query
 | 
						|
          normalize_query(exception.sql.to_s)
 | 
						|
        elsif exception.cause.present?
 | 
						|
          find_sql(exception.cause)
 | 
						|
        end
 | 
						|
      end
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
      def find_gitaly_metadata(exception)
 | 
						|
        if exception.is_a?(::Gitlab::Git::BaseError)
 | 
						|
          exception.metadata
 | 
						|
        elsif exception.is_a?(::GRPC::BadStatus)
 | 
						|
          exception.metadata[::Gitlab::Git::BaseError::METADATA_KEY]
 | 
						|
        elsif exception.cause.present?
 | 
						|
          find_gitaly_metadata(exception.cause)
 | 
						|
        end
 | 
						|
      end
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
      private
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
      def normalize_query(sql)
 | 
						|
        PgQuery.normalize(sql)
 | 
						|
      rescue PgQuery::ParseError
 | 
						|
        sql
 | 
						|
      end
 | 
						|
 | 
						|
      def sanitize_message(exception)
 | 
						|
        Gitlab::Sanitizers::ExceptionMessage.clean(exception.class.name, exception.message)
 | 
						|
      end
 | 
						|
    end
 | 
						|
  end
 | 
						|
end
